Why eat the seasons?

Seasonality of food refers to the times of year when a given type food is at its peak, either in terms of harvest or its flavour. This is usually the time when the item is the cheapest and the freshest on the market. The food's peak time in terms of harvest usually coincides with when its flavour is at its best.


There are a number of good reasons to eat more local, seasonal food:


-to reduce the energy (and associated CO2 emissions) needed to grow and transport the food we eat


-to avoid paying a premium for food that is scarcer or has travelled a long way


-to support the local economy


-to reconnect with nature's cycles and the passing of time


-because seasonal food is fresher and more nutritious


-It’s a good way to vary your diet: in the UK, our climate enables us to grow different things at different times of the year. That’s a good thing – it means you will be getting different vitamins every month of the year.


-it´s what our ancestors did and there is no proof that our diet today is any better than theirs.
